Abstract :
The magnetic properties of the soft underlayer (SUL) of perpendicular recording media affect the recording performance significantly. We visualized and quantified the distribution and magnitude of magnetic flux in the recording layer and SULs of perpendicular recording media by electron holography. Pseudo-SULs with different permeability were deposited on the slider of perpendicular recording heads. The SUL with higher permeability produced higher write magnetic flux (By) as compared to the SUL with lower permeability, which results higher overwrite performance. Further, the magnitude profile of Bx in the SUL thickness direction was different for the two SULs; the magnitude of magnetic flux in SUL is related to the occurrence of adjacent track erasure.
